My name is Dawson Smith, and I graduated from Manson High School in 2023. Growing up, I was always interested in the field of animal science. I applied to WSU (Washington State University) as I knew it would be the best place to study and help me achieve my goal to become a veterinarian. When I arrived for my first year I wasn’t expecting to learn and go through so much, especially with so many hands-on learning experiences. WSU has not only offered direct pathways for me to learn through but has brought new ideas that weren’t provided before. I am now going into my junior year; and my interests are leaning towards animal nutrition as this I believe would be a great pathway for my career. Right now, in the local community I have taken up a job shadow at Lake Chelan Village Veterinarian. Going through this experience has allowed me to apply my knowledge of animal science and be seen in the real world. What I have learned from my experience is to take the risk that you are uncomfortable with. Understanding that failure is ok, and that learning from mistakes makes you a better person overall. WSU has not only given me the opportunity to try new things, but to take on challenges of farm work, studies, and dissections. As for now, if I can change one thing it would be nothing as I plan to move forward with my field of study and work.
